Schadenfreude Curious Jack o' Lanterns

And more pumpkins to be found at Collabor88!  8 faces carved into pumpkins, each separate with the naturals option of 16 pumpkin options, mostly shades of oranges with a couple of speckled squashes, plus 10 shades of stems, and flames in 2 texture styles to light up the insides (a more realistic candle flame, and a fancier option).  The uberpack of all 8 also includes a lot more pumpkin options! in weirdo colors of ghost pumpkins, blue pumpkins, pastels, neons, desaturateds, dark and moodys, and a few pastel ombres; plus 5 colors of flame and light to light up your pumpkins, each in both flame options.  Find a treat bucket there now too- there are 13 to collect at events I'm currently in, in the elephant on the dresser, for group members of a few groups, and a few other places around.  Grab one and check the included notecard for all the locations!

The jack o' lanterns all light up with projector lights of their face, and also include non projector options that don't cast light but still "light" up.  (With the introduction of PBR, projection lights are becoming less optional and more always on- but they can still be too much for your environment and you may not want light cast, just the flame on and off and glow.)  Light is also editable on all- set inside tint (note: PBR and non PBR tint in different places, and that will not be carried over!) and glowing emissive color tint, flame tint, glow amounts, and light amounts (intensity, falloff, etc.) while it's lit, and it will be remembered (note: only some of these options will be remembered if you change a pumpkin with the HUD after setting anything, with the way it overwrites some things, so make your color selection first!  That was always the case before, but there are some other weirdnesses with the way it overwrites things with the way PBR works, more things are attached to the material instead of the object) when you turn it off and on again.

PBR and non PBR texture options, pick your preference with the HUD, fallback textures will change to match PBR choices for those not on PBR viewers.  As most (but not all!  Depends on what the thing is) of the time, PBR Metal and Roughness settings are also editable to some degree- you can make them a bit shinier (or less shiny) if that's your preference- I try to do as much adjustable in SL as I can, so it's as flexible as I can come up with so you don't have to like what I like!

You can also touch and hold for 5 seconds and set the access to only yourself as the owner, members of the active group the pumpkin is rezzed under, or everyone for who can turn them on and off on touch.

At Collabor88 until November 6.

Pumpkins


I keep returning to my Jack o'Lanterns.  One of these days, I'll carve new ones, but I kind of like the faces of that 6, so when something new comes along, they eventually get updated.  This time it's a big update- mesh!  They've been totally rebuilt to be more streamlined, 1 prims and 1 Land Impact each at a reasonable pumpkin size (I made some a bit large around the Starlust, and they're still all only 1LI each), and they also come with 6 uncarved pumpkins now, and there are more colours.

Like, lots more colours, because I'm crazy.  There are, of course, a selection of oranges to mix, white Luminas and blue-grey Jarrahdales, a couple of speckled more gourd types, a variety of solid colours not seen in nature, and greyscale desaturated for those who shun colour.  Most of them come with 2 options, all 12 pumpkins included with both, 3 packs (2 of orange shades and the desaturated) come with 3 texture options with all 12 pumpkins in each.  There's also a scripted uberpack of all 23 textures, that lets you change the inside to either traditional orange or tintable white (which the desaturated pack has) that will change light colour to what to tint the inside to when lit.  Materials enabled with a soft sheen to the skin, and they use projector lights, so they cast their faces on anyone or anything in front of them.

Jack o' Lanterns

A couple of years ago, I made jack o' lanterns in SL. They lit up with flicker units (they emit light...which flickers in intensity, as candles do), and they used traditional prims. I am still rather fond of them, and there are still a few clustered around one leg of the elephant.

However, this year, I played with sculpting. I swore a lot, because, as I have a tendency to do, I wanted to do something that wasn't reeeeally suited to the way SL works currently, and I had to struggle a little with finding ways to unbreak the things that SL breaks.



They come in two different versions, a low prim (only weighing in at one prim each), and a "deluxe" 3 prim version. Most of the pictures are of the 3 prim, but here's a low prim, in the wacky blue:

silentsparrow birdhouse


Both styles have the same selection of 6 faces, and 6 colours (2 shades of orange, orange tinged with green, white, jarrahdale grey-blue, and bright unnatural blue for fun above). The single prim pumpkins are always lit, bright yellow light peering out of carved holes, bright and flickering.



The three prim versions are a bit more complicated. For starters, the 3 prim construction allows for actually hollow pumpkins, you can look through the inset carved holes to see the interior of the pumpkin and candle within. The owner can also choose settings for the pumpkin on touch- you can extinguish the candle, leaving the pumpkin dark, with a black wicked candle, or you can light it, with the candle aflame. You can also choose lighting settings, which will remember their settings until the pumpkin is rerezed, or changes owners- the interior can softly glow, the exterior can be set to full bright or be effected by regular lighting, and you can either leave the flicker unit on or have them steadily emit non flickering light.
